Location
Riparian Preserve at Water Ranch Gilbert, Arizona.Time
Morning light is an Arizona nature photographer's best friend. Even more so, in the Summer this photo was taken at 0640 one glorious June morning.Lighting
I did not want to blow the highlights on this adorable chick. Morning light helped me so much, and I also brought down my ISO from my usual 400 to 320. I opted for f/8.0 as well.Equipment
Tripod and ball head Canon 40D 500mm lens no flashInspiration
The first time I saw baby Black-Necked Stilts, I thought I had died and gone to bird photographer heaven. They are fluffy, cute, and have such personalities hours after birth. I wanted people to see how I saw them eager to stretch their wings and explore their world.Editing
I opted to crop this image vertically along with sharpening, and a slight adjustment to contrast and brightness. I wanted to focus on the chick, not on the processing.In my camera bag
Canon 7d 100-400 lens.Feedback
Be patient! I spent hours with the Stilts that day. I was after some flap shots and was determined to stay as long as I needed to get them. Give the birds space, if Mother birds feel that their young are not safe they will not let them venture too far from them. Use the best equipment you can.
